Table 1 - "Our church is equipped to assist someone who is threatening to take his or her own life." n 1,000 While most pastors think their church is equipped to help, only 3 in 10 pastors strongly agrees with this statement. In other words, more than 2 in 3 pastors indicate their church could be better equipped than it is today.

MENTORING AND SPIRITUAL DIRECTION Faculty and pastor leaders exercise, among other roles, the role of mentor in Company of New Pastors. Mentors work in teams of two, embodying in their own mutual friendship the graces, benefits, and challenges associated with pastors learning from and with each other how best to fulfill their calling as .

led, or as is the case with most of us, does both. Coercive leaders demand immediate compliance. Authoritative leaders mobilize people toward a vision. Affiliative leaders cre-ate emotional bonds and harmony. Demo-cratic leaders build consensus through partici-pation. Pacesetting leaders expect excellence and self-direction. And coaching .

TIPS: CFI JOHN R. EVANS LEADERS FUND (JELF) OVERVIEW The John R. Evans Leaders Fund (JELF) enables a select number of an institution's excellent researchers to undertake leading-edge research by providing them with the foundational research infrastructure required to be or become leaders in their field.
